Excerpt from Essentials of Algebra: Complete Course (an Adequate Preparation for the College or Technical School) For Secondary Schools
Thus, to add 3, 6, 5, and 2; adding 6 to 3 gives 9; adding 5 to 9 gives 14; adding 2 to 14 gives 16, the sum.
From the foregoing it is evident that to find the sum in a series of additions we may proceed from left to right, uniting two numbers at a time.

Paperback. Condizione: New. Print on Demand. This book aims to provide a comprehensive introduction to algebra, building upon the fundamentals of arithmetic and extending its applications. The author recognizes the need for a fresh approach to the subject, acknowledging that traditional textbooks often present challenging concepts to beginners. To address this, the book prioritizes clarity and accessibility, postponing or omitting complex topics such as the highest common factors and the extraction of roots, which can be addressed later in the course as deemed necessary by the instructor. The book emphasizes the importance of understanding the fundamental laws of numbers, carefully explaining and illustrating them. While rigorous proofs are included in an appendix, the focus on practical application allows students to become comfortable with algebraic processes before delving into more formal mathematical arguments. The author employs a variety of pedagogical strategies to deepen understanding and engage students. The concept of a general number is introduced through numerous illustrations, demonstrating its crucial role in algebraic problem-solving. Furthermore, the book encourages students to check their work through consistent practice in substituting particular values for general numbers, fostering a deeper comprehension of the symbolism and a sense of self-reliance. The book's significance lies in its ability to make algebra accessible and engaging for students, equipping them with a solid foundation for further study in mathematics and science.
